The Associate Systems Engineer supports laboratory testing, troubleshooting, and data collection activities for current and prototype laboratory instrumentation within the Engineering (AI) group. This entry-level role focuses on hands‑on execution of test procedures, basic data entry and analysis, and documentation under the guidance of senior engineers. The position provides exposure to regulated product development, prototype evaluation, and reliability improvement activities while building foundational engineering skills.

- Execute hands‑on laboratory testing on current production systems and prototype systems under guidance, including setup, instrumentation, and operation.
- Follow established test protocols to perform verification, performance, thermal, fluidic, and reliability tests.
- Collect, log, and organize test data accurately and consistently.
- Perform basic data entry, plotting, and summary analysis using standard tools (e.g., Excel, Minitab) with support from senior engineers.
- Assist with troubleshooting test setups, test failures, or system anomalies and clearly communicate observations.
- Support preparation of test documentation, including data tables, figures, and draft test summaries.
- Maintain organized test records and documentation in accordance with regulated product development requirements.
- Collaborate with engineers and technicians in a team‑based laboratory environment.
- BS in Mechanical Engineering, Biomedical Engineering, Systems Engineering, or a related technical field is required.
- Interest in hands‑on laboratory testing, troubleshooting, and experimental work.
- Familiarity with basic data analysis and documentation using tools such as Excel or similar.
- Comfort working with mechanical assemblies, laboratory instruments, and test fixtures.
- Ability to follow defined procedures and document results accurately.
- Exposure to regulated product development or medical device environments is a plus but not required.
